How it feels

In 1930s Kansas City, a tough police lieutenant and a private eye who used to be partners reluctantly team up to take on gangsters. They bicker and joke while getting into scrapes and shootouts.

What happens

City Heat is a 1984 American buddy-crime comedy film starring Clint Eastwood and Burt Reynolds, written by Blake Edwards and directed by Richard Benjamin. The film was released in North America in December 1984. The pairing of Eastwood and Reynolds was expected to be a major box-office hit, but the film earned a disappointing $38.3 million against a $25 million budget, making it a net money loser after production, promotion and distribution costs.
